Ride Description:
This steady ride starts with the gently rolling terrain on the west side of Lake Sammamish and then gradually climbs Newport Way for about 3 miles. We will ride the bike route along SE 36th Street to the Mountains to Sound Greenway Trail. Our first rest stop will be at Enatai Beach Park. We then ride through Beaux Arts Village with it’s beautiful trees and well manicured lawns. We will ride through downtown Bellevue then through Medina before hopping onto the 520 Bike Trail to Lake Washington Blvd. We have a couple of small climbs before reaching the Burke Gillman Trail at the Wayne Golf Course. From there it’s just a short flat ride back to Redmond and Marymoor using local roads.

Riders should bring water, a spare tube, tools and the know-how to fix a flat. There will be no food stops on this ride so bring your own food for the ride.
